When Submitting a Request, ability to "populate or copy request from" old request

  • January 15, 2018
  • 11 replies
  • 1595 views

It would be nice if when submitting a request through any request queue, a user could select a "copy request from" option and then find an old issue or project, then this information would feed into the new form (as long as the fields were the same). This would at least give a head start on some of the huge forms our requestors have to fill out. OR, if they could go to an old issue/project and there was an option there to "Submit request from" then they could select the appropriate queue (that way the routing would work as designed). If the fields would just go blank if they do not exist anymore, that would prevent issues with custom form changes. I know this is probably a long shot, but I get requests for it frequently.

YES!! Here is my use case in which this or similar solution will be hugely beneficial. We have a request queue that our marketing team uses in which an RFQ creative brief routes to the selected creative agency (19 total queue topics/agencies). If the requester wishes to RFQ from multiple agencies, they have to manually submit the same creative brief form, copying and pasting every field in the form each time.

OR - pretty much any form that a user uses frequently but may make a few field changes with each request.

The move or copy form functionality does not meet this requirement. Neither does the new 20.3 release 'Save Draft' (I was hoping this feature would allow users to save drafts permanently!)
